Advanced Power Technologies Address Surging AI Server Energy Demands

The exponential growth of AI workloads is driving unprecedented power consumption in data centers, with AI servers consuming up to three times more energy than traditional enterprise servers. Industry reports indicate advanced power technologies and thermal management solutions are critical to supporting next-generation AI infrastructure while addressing efficiency and security concerns.

The AI Power Challenge

The rapid expansion of artificial intelligence across industries is creating unprecedented energy demands in data centers worldwide, according to industry analysis. Sources indicate that AI servers, which power advanced applications from large language models to real-time analytics, require significantly more power than traditional enterprise servers, with high-performance AI racks now exceeding 50 kW per rack compared to the 5-15 kW typical in conventional data centers.
